What is DEWA approval in Dubai?
DEWA approval is the official clearance issued by Dubai Electricity and Water Authority confirming that a property, connection, or fit-out meets its electrical and water requirements before work or supply can proceed.
What does DEWA NOC mean?
A DEWA NOC is a No Objection Certificate confirming that DEWA has reviewed a project and has no objection to it proceeding in relation to electricity and water services.
How do I apply for DEWA approval in Dubai?
DEWA approval is applied for online through the official DEWA portal, usually with supporting drawings and documents prepared by a licensed consultant or contractor on behalf of the property owner or tenant.
What is DEWA fit-out electrical approval?
DEWA fit-out electrical approval confirms that the electrical design for a shell-and-core or fitted commercial unit is acceptable before an approved electricity connection is released.
Do I need DEWA approval for a shop or office fit-out?
Yes, most commercial fit-outs in Dubai, including shops, offices, restaurants, and clinics, require DEWA electrical approval before the unit can legally draw power.
How long does DEWA fit-out approval usually take?
Processing time varies with project complexity and document readiness, so it is best to confirm current timelines directly with your consultant before planning a fit-out schedule.
What is a new DEWA electricity connection?
A new DEWA electricity connection is the process of obtaining permanent power supply for a newly constructed villa, building, warehouse, or commercial development.
How do I apply for a new DEWA electricity connection?
A new electricity connection application is submitted through DEWA with supporting load calculations, ownership documents, and approved building drawings.
How long does a new DEWA connection take to process?
Timelines depend on the size and location of the project, along with how complete the submitted documentation is, so early preparation helps avoid delays.
What is a DEWA electrical load upgrade?
A DEWA electrical load upgrade increases the approved electricity capacity of a property when existing supply is not sufficient for new equipment or business operations.
When do I need a DEWA load upgrade?
A load upgrade is typically needed when a business adds heavy equipment, such as commercial kitchens, machinery, or server rooms, that exceeds the current approved load.
How do I apply for additional load approval from DEWA?
Additional load approval is applied for through DEWA with an updated load schedule showing the extra capacity required for the new equipment or activity.
What is DEWA new water connection approval?
DEWA new water connection approval permits a property to be connected to the DEWA water network, and is required for most new developments in Dubai.
How do I get a new DEWA water connection in Dubai?
A new water connection is requested through DEWA alongside the electricity application, usually referencing the same building drawings and ownership documents.
Do restaurants and cafés need separate DEWA water approval?
Yes, restaurants, cafés, salons, and clinics typically require dedicated DEWA water connection approval due to their higher water demand and drainage requirements.
What is DEWA electricity meter shifting?
DEWA electricity meter shifting is the relocation of an existing meter, usually required when construction, renovation, or a new entrance layout affects the current meter position.
Can an existing DEWA electricity meter be relocated?
Yes, an existing meter can be relocated with DEWA approval, provided the request is submitted with the reason for relocation and updated site drawings.
What does DEWA cable shifting involve?
DEWA cable shifting covers the relocation or protection of existing electricity cables that would otherwise be affected by construction, demolition, or redevelopment work.
How much does DEWA fit-out approval typically cost?
Costs vary depending on unit size, load requirement, and consultant fees, so it is best to request a specific quotation based on your project scope.
What documents are needed for a DEWA electrical connection application?
Common requirements include title deed or tenancy contract, trade license, approved drawings, and a load schedule, though exact documents vary by project type.
What is DEWA temporary construction power?
Temporary construction power is a short-term electricity supply arranged through DEWA for site offices, tools, and machinery before the permanent connection is completed.
How do I get temporary electricity for a construction site from DEWA?
Temporary construction power is requested through DEWA with site details and an estimated load, and is commonly arranged by the main contractor.
What is the difference between DEWA connection and DEWA approval?
DEWA approval refers to design or NOC clearance for a project, while a DEWA connection is the actual physical supply of electricity or water once approval is granted.
Can electrical load be increased without DEWA approval?
No, increasing electrical load without DEWA approval is not permitted and can result in supply disconnection or penalties if identified during an inspection.
What happens if a fit-out proceeds without DEWA approval?
Operating or fitting out a unit without DEWA approval can lead to delayed connection, rejected inspections, or enforcement action once the issue is identified.
Do clinics and medical centres need DEWA electrical approval?
Yes, clinics and medical centres require DEWA electrical approval, and often a load upgrade as well due to specialised medical equipment.
Do gyms and fitness centres need a DEWA load upgrade?
Many gyms require a DEWA load upgrade because equipment such as saunas, showers, and cardio machines increases electrical demand beyond a standard fit-out.
Can two units be combined under a single DEWA connection?
Combining two units under one DEWA connection is possible in some cases, but it requires DEWA review and an updated load schedule reflecting the merged space.
What is DEWA supply capacity for a property?
Supply capacity is the maximum approved electrical load a property is authorised to draw, as recorded on its DEWA account and connection documents.
How do I check the available load capacity on my DEWA account?
Available load capacity can be confirmed by reviewing your DEWA account or requesting a load status check through a registered DEWA consultant.
Can a DEWA consultant submit an application on my behalf?
Yes, a registered DEWA approval consultant can prepare and submit applications, drawings, and NOC requests on behalf of property owners, tenants, or contractors.
Is DEWA approval mandatory before opening a business in Dubai?
Yes, an approved and connected electricity and water supply from DEWA is generally required before a commercial unit can legally begin operations.
What is DEWA online application process for connections?
DEWA connection applications are submitted through the official DEWA e-services portal, with supporting documents uploaded alongside the request.
Do warehouses need a different DEWA connection process than offices?
Warehouses often require higher load capacities and sometimes HV rather than LV connections, so their DEWA process is typically more technical than a standard office fit-out.
Is DEWA approval required for every commercial fit-out in Dubai?
Almost all commercial fit-outs in Dubai require some form of DEWA electrical approval, though the exact scope depends on the business activity and unit size.
NOCs, Building Permits & Inspections
What is a DEWA Building NOC?
A DEWA Building NOC confirms that a proposed development has been reviewed against DEWA electricity and water requirements before the relevant building permit is issued.
When is a DEWA Building NOC required for a project?
A Building NOC is typically required before construction, major renovation, or building permit issuance for villas, commercial buildings, and developments across Dubai.
What is a DEWA Demolition NOC?
A DEWA Demolition NOC confirms that electricity and water services connected to a property have been properly addressed before demolition work begins.
Do I need DEWA NOC before demolishing a building in Dubai?
Yes, a Demolition NOC from DEWA is generally required to confirm active services are disconnected or accounted for before demolition permits are approved.
What is a DEWA Infrastructure NOC?
A DEWA Infrastructure NOC confirms that proposed construction or infrastructure works will not negatively affect existing DEWA electricity or water assets nearby.
Who typically needs a DEWA Infrastructure NOC?
Road contractors, drainage and utility contractors, telecom contractors, and developers working near DEWA assets typically require an Infrastructure NOC.
What is a design-and-build NOC from DEWA?
A design-and-build NOC is issued for certain infrastructure or utility projects where DEWA reviews the proposed design before construction is allowed to proceed.
What is a single-line diagram (SLD) for DEWA approval?
A single-line diagram is a technical drawing showing how electrical distribution and demand are structured across a project, and is a key document in most DEWA submissions.
What is a DEWA load schedule?
A load schedule is a detailed breakdown of electrical demand across a property, used by DEWA to assess whether the requested connection or upgrade is appropriate.
Who prepares the load schedule and SLD for DEWA submission?
Load schedules and single-line diagrams are usually prepared by MEP consultants or electrical contractors experienced in DEWA documentation standards.
What is a DEWA LV inspection?
A DEWA low-voltage, or LV, inspection verifies that a completed electrical installation matches the approved design and meets applicable safety requirements.
When is a DEWA LV inspection required?
An LV inspection is required before DEWA releases electricity supply for new connections, completed fit-outs, and projects finishing a load upgrade.
What happens after a DEWA LV inspection is completed?
If the installation passes inspection, DEWA proceeds to connect or activate the meter; if issues are found, corrections must be made before a re-inspection.
What is DEWA HV design approval?
HV, or high-voltage, design approval applies to larger projects such as warehouses and factories that require substation-level electrical infrastructure reviewed by DEWA.
Do warehouses and factories need DEWA HV approval?
Larger warehouses and factories with substantial power demand often require HV design approval in addition to standard LV connection approval.
What is DEWA electrical design approval?
Electrical design approval is DEWA review of a project drawings, load schedule, and single-line diagram before construction or fit-out electrical work begins.
Who is authorised to submit electrical drawings to DEWA?
Electrical drawings are generally submitted by DEWA-approved consultants or licensed electrical contractors registered to work with DEWA systems.
What is an MEP drawing submission for DEWA approval?
An MEP drawing submission covers the mechanical, electrical, and plumbing design of a project, parts of which are reviewed by DEWA for electricity and water compliance.
Is DEWA approval required for building extensions?
Yes, extending a building often changes electrical or water demand, so updated DEWA approval is usually required before the extension work proceeds.
What is DEWA electricity network modification?
Electricity network modification covers changes to existing DEWA electrical infrastructure, such as cables or transformers, affected by nearby construction or redevelopment.
When is electricity network modification required by DEWA?
Network modification is required when construction, demolition, or a new plot layout would otherwise conflict with existing DEWA electrical assets.
What is DEWA water network modification?
Water network modification covers changes to existing DEWA water infrastructure that is affected by nearby construction, similar in principle to electricity network modification.
Do property developers need a Building NOC before construction starts?
Yes, most developers are required to obtain a DEWA Building NOC as part of the standard building permit process before construction can begin.
What is a DEWA reservation area or corridor?
A DEWA reservation area is land set aside around electricity and water infrastructure, such as cables or substations, where construction activity is restricted or controlled.
Can I build near a DEWA substation or cable route?
Construction near a DEWA substation or cable route is possible in many cases but requires DEWA review and, often, an Infrastructure NOC before work begins.
Do I need DEWA approval to work near existing DEWA assets?
Yes, any construction or excavation near existing DEWA electricity or water assets typically requires prior DEWA clearance to avoid damage or service disruption.
What is DEWA utility clearance for infrastructure projects?
Utility clearance confirms that a proposed infrastructure project has been checked against DEWA electricity and water assets in the area before work proceeds.
Do road and infrastructure contractors need a DEWA NOC?
Yes, road, drainage, and other infrastructure contractors typically require a DEWA NOC when their work is near or affects DEWA electricity and water networks.
What is DEWA as-built drawing approval?
As-built drawing approval confirms that the final constructed electrical or water installation matches what was actually built, updating DEWA records accordingly.
Is a DEWA NOC required for villa renovation projects?
Yes, villa renovations that affect electrical or water infrastructure, or that require a building permit, usually require a DEWA Building NOC.
What is a DEWA electrical completion certificate?
A completion certificate confirms that the electrical installation for a project has passed DEWA inspection and meets all required standards.
What does a DEWA final inspection check?
A final inspection checks that wiring, distribution boards, earthing, and other electrical elements match the approved design and applicable safety codes.
Can DEWA reject an electrical installation at inspection stage?
Yes, DEWA can reject an installation at inspection if it does not match the approved drawings or does not meet safety requirements, requiring corrective work.
What happens if a DEWA inspection fails?
If an inspection fails, the contractor must correct the identified issues and request a re-inspection before the connection or meter can be activated.
How do I correct and resubmit a rejected DEWA drawing?
A rejected drawing is corrected based on DEWA comments and resubmitted through the same application, usually with the help of the original design consultant.
Solar, Process, Costs & Compliance
What is Shams Dubai?
Shams Dubai is DEWA initiative that allows eligible solar photovoltaic systems on buildings to be connected to the Dubai electricity grid.
How do I apply for Shams Dubai solar approval?
Shams Dubai approval is applied for through DEWA with technical details of the proposed solar system, usually prepared by a solar installation contractor.
Is Shams Dubai approval mandatory for rooftop solar panels?
Yes, any rooftop solar system intended to connect to the DEWA grid must first receive Shams Dubai approval before installation is finalised.
Can villa owners install solar panels under Shams Dubai?
Yes, villa owners are one of the main eligible groups under Shams Dubai and can apply to connect rooftop solar systems to the grid.
What is net metering under the Shams Dubai program?
Net metering allows solar system owners to offset their DEWA electricity bill using power generated on-site, with any surplus credited by DEWA.
How long does Shams Dubai solar approval take?
Approval timelines depend on system size and site readiness, so it is best confirmed with your solar contractor or DEWA consultant before installation.
What is the DEWA solar connection process for commercial buildings?
Commercial solar connections follow a similar Shams Dubai process to villas, though larger systems may involve additional technical review by DEWA.
Can warehouses and factories apply for Shams Dubai solar approval?
Yes, warehouses and factories with large roof areas are common candidates for Shams Dubai approval due to their solar generation potential.

Is a trade license required for DEWA electrical approval?
Yes, commercial DEWA applications generally require a valid trade license matching the business activity of the unit or property.
Do free zone properties need standard DEWA approval?
Some free zones follow their own authority processes alongside or instead of standard DEWA approval, so it is important to confirm which applies to your property.
Is the DEWA approval process different for free zone developments?
Yes, certain free zones such as those under Trakhees have their own NOC and utility processes that run in parallel with or replace standard DEWA steps.
Is a civil defence NOC required alongside DEWA approval?
Many commercial fit-outs require both DEWA approval and a separate civil defence NOC, since the two authorities review different aspects of the project.
Can a DEWA application be rejected, and why?
Yes, applications can be rejected due to incomplete documents, incorrect load calculations, or drawings that do not meet DEWA technical standards.
What are the most common reasons DEWA rejects applications?
Common reasons include missing documents, inconsistent load schedules, non-compliant single-line diagrams, and drawings that do not match site conditions.
How do I resubmit a rejected DEWA application?
A rejected application is corrected based on the feedback provided and resubmitted through the same reference, ideally with consultant support to avoid repeat issues.
Is DEWA approval required before a Dubai Municipality building permit?
In many cases DEWA NOC is required as part of the building permit process, so the two approvals are often closely linked and sequenced together.
What is the difference between DEWA NOC and Trakhees NOC?
DEWA NOC applies to standard Dubai properties, while Trakhees NOC applies to developments within Trakhees-governed free zones, each with its own process.
Do Trakhees or free zone developments need separate utility approval?
Yes, many free zone developments require utility approvals through their own authority in addition to, or instead of, standard DEWA processes.
What is RSB approval and how does it relate to DEWA?
The Regulation and Supervision Bureau, or RSB, oversees Dubai utility sector standards, and certain DEWA-related consultants and contractors must be RSB registered.
